Queen Maria II Theatre, in Rossio Square, Lisbon, Portugal (watercolour on paper, 2nd half of the 19th century, certainly between 1846 [opening of the Queen Maria II Theatre] and 1887 [beginning of the works of Rossio Railway Station, absent in the picture].)
